Giorgio Furlan (born March 9, 1966 in Treviso , Italy ) is a former Italian cyclist .

Furlan was one of the best professional cyclists in Italy in the early 1990s. His greatest career successes included victories in the classics Fleche Wallone 1992 and Milano-Sanremo 1994 as well as the stage races Tirreno-Adriatico 1994 and the Tour de Suisse 1992 .

doping

The suspicion that Furlan in his time with the team Ballan EPO - Doping had driven was confirmed later. His 1995 samples had a hematocrit of 51.
